
Pen Studios announced a Rs 100 crore investment in Aashirvad Cinemas, the production house behind the highly anticipated Malayalam film 'Drishyam 3', starring Mohanlal and directed by Jeethu Joseph. The film's release, initially set for April 2, has been postponed to May 21. This investment follows significant pre-release distribution deals totaling Rs 350 crore. Meanwhile, a Delhi High Court ruling has temporarily restrained the producer from finalizing OTT rights agreements amid a dispute with Amazon Prime Video.
